libs/multihttp.lua

changeset 3
0521ed5b2598
parent 0
6e60da4625db
child 4
a20981a6d88b
--- a/libs/multihttp.lua	Sat Jan 02 06:04:12 2010 +0000
+++ b/libs/multihttp.lua	Sat Jan 02 06:05:26 2010 +0000
@@ -43,8 +43,11 @@
 				if batch.callback then
 					batch.downloading_count = batch.downloading_count - 1;
 					batch.callback(url, status, data, request);
-					if batch.downloading_count == 0 and block then
-						server.setquitting(true);
+					if batch.downloading_count == 0 then
+						if block then
+							server.setquitting(true);
+						end
+						batch.status = "complete";
 					end
 				end
 			end);

mercurial